How to fill out line of credit advance:

01
Research available line of credit options: Take the time to compare different financial institutions and their line of credit offerings. Look at factors such as interest rates, repayment terms, and any associated fees.
02
Gather necessary documents: To apply for a line of credit advance, you will typically need to provide proof of income, identification, and other financial documents. Make sure to have all the necessary paperwork ready before starting the application process.
03
Complete the application form: Fill out the application form provided by the financial institution. Make sure to provide accurate and truthful information, as any discrepancies may delay the approval process.
04
Specify the line of credit amount: Indicate the amount you would like to request as a line of credit advance. Remember to borrow only what you need, considering your financial situation and repayment capability.
05
Review and submit: Carefully review the completed application form, checking for any errors or missing information. Once you are satisfied, submit the application along with any required supporting documentation.

Who needs line of credit advance:

01
Small business owners: Line of credit advances can be useful for small business owners who need quick access to funds for cash flow management, purchasing inventory, or meeting unexpected expenses.
02
Individuals with irregular income: Freelancers, contractors, and individuals with variable income may find a line of credit advance beneficial to bridge financial gaps during lean periods or emergencies.
03
Homeowners: Homeowners seeking to finance home repairs or renovations can opt for a line of credit advance as a flexible and convenient borrowing option.
04
Students: Students may need a line of credit advance to cover educational expenses such as tuition fees, textbooks, or living costs during their studies.
05
Individuals dealing with emergencies: Unexpected medical bills, car repairs, or other emergencies may require immediate funding. A line of credit advance can provide the necessary funds in such situations, helping individuals manage unforeseen circumstances.
It's important to note that the necessity for a line of credit advance may vary from person to person depending on their specific financial circumstances and needs.
